Mythological origins and significance


The origins of Karna Pishachini, Yakshini, and Dakini can be traced back to ancient mythologies and spiritual traditions. These entities have been a part of various cultures and belief systems, each with its own unique interpretation and significance.


In Hindu mythology, Karna Pishachini is believed to be a female ghost who possesses immense occult knowledge. She is often depicted as a dark, shadowy figure with piercing eyes and a seductive appearance. According to legends, Karna Pishachini is said to be a companion of the goddess Kali, and her powers are associated with black magic and the ability to fulfill desires.


Yakshini, on the other hand, is a benevolent female deity in Hindu and Buddhist traditions. She is often portrayed as a beautiful, youthful woman adorned with jewelry and surrounded by wealth. Yakshini is associated with abundance, prosperity, and fertility, and is often worshipped for her ability to grant wishes and bring good fortune.



Dakini, in Tibetan Buddhism, is a powerful female force associated with transformation and spiritual awakening. She is often depicted as a wrathful deity, with a fierce expression and a crown adorned with skulls. Dakini is believed to guide practitioners on the path to enlightenment, and her energy is associated with the fierce and transformative aspects of the spiritual journey.

Rituals and practices associated with these entities


Throughout history, various rituals and practices have been associated with Karna Pishachini, Yakshini, and Dakini. These rituals aim to invoke the presence and assistance of these entities for specific purposes.


In the case of Karna Pishachini, practitioners often engage in rituals involving the use of specific mantras, yantras (sacred geometric symbols), and offerings. These rituals are believed to establish a connection with Karna Pishachini and seek her guidance and assistance in matters related to occult knowledge, black magic, and wish fulfillment.


Yakshini worship involves performing rituals and offering prayers to gain the favor of the deity. Devotees seek her blessings for wealth, prosperity, and success in various endeavors. These rituals often involve the use of specific mantras, offerings of flowers, fruits, and incense, and the creation of sacred spaces dedicated to Yakshini.


Dakini practices in Tibetan Buddhism include various forms of meditation, visualization, and mantra recitation. These practices aim to connect with the transformative energy of Dakini and receive her guidance on the path to enlightenment. Dakini rituals often involve the use of sacred objects, such as vajras (ritual thunderbolts) and bells, to invoke her presence and assistance.

In ancient Indian scriptures, such as the Puranas and the Tantras, there are numerous references to Karna Pishachini, Yakshini, and Dakini. These texts describe their powers, characteristics, and the rituals associated with them, providing a deeper understanding of their significance in ancient Indian culture.


The influence of Yakshini can also be seen in Southeast Asian art and architecture, where statues and reliefs depicting her are commonly found in temples and sacred sites. These depictions serve as a reminder of the belief in her benevolent presence and the desire for wealth and prosperity.


In Tibetan Buddhism, Dakini is revered as an important deity in various spiritual practices. Her energy is seen as a catalyst for transformation and spiritual awakening, and her symbolism can be found in thangka paintings, sculptures, and ritual objects used in Tibetan Buddhist ceremonies.
